Specification Comparison

Parameter ATMEGA64C1-15AD ATMEGA16M1-15AD
Brand Microchip Technology Microchip Technology
Category Microcontrollers Microcontrollers
Lifecycle Status Active Active
Stock Status In Stock In Stock
Unit Price (USD) $3.40 $2.75
Core 8-bit AVR RISC β€”
Flash Memory 64 KB (32K x 16) ISP Flash, read-while-write β€”
EEPROM 2 KB 512 B
SRAM 4 KB 1 KB
Maximum Clock Frequency 16 MHz β€”
General Purpose I/O 27 lines β€”
Working Registers 32 general purpose registers β€”
Timer/Counters 2 flexible timer/counters with compare modes and PWM β€”
Communication Interfaces 1 UART with hardware LIN controller β€”
ADC 11-channel 10-bit ADC with 2 differential programmable-gain inputs 8-channel, 10-bit
Package 32-TQFP (7x7 mm) 32-TQFP (7x7 mm)
Temperature Grade 150 degree C grade (automotive, -15A grade) β€”

Mounting Type Surface Mount Surface Mount
Description Code IC MCU 8BIT 64KB FLASH 32TQFP β€”
Programming Interface ISP (In-System Programming) β€”

Core Architecture β€” 8-bit AVR RISC
Flash Program Memory β€” 16 KB (self-programming)
Instructions β€” 133 (mostly single-cycle)
Supply Voltage β€” 2.7 V to 5.5 V
CAN Controller β€” Yes, 6 message objects
LIN Controller β€” Yes
Power Stage Controller β€” Yes (PSC, 3-phase motor control)
Debug Interface β€” JTAG on-chip-debug
Qualification β€” AEC-Q100 automotive
Data Bus Width β€” 8 Bit
